KENTUCKY, USA — Congress members in Kentucky, Indiana, Ohio and Pennsylvania, including Congressman Morgan McGarvey (KY-03), are leading the introduction of the Ohio Restoration Program Act.

The bill aims to fund economic and environmental restoration of the Ohio River Basin, which spans 55 congressional districts across 15 states.
